What the Bang Was and What It Released in Antioch

The torsion spring is wound to a specific rotational tension when installed in Antioch, IL. That tension is what stores the energy used to lift the door in Antioch. The winding process compresses the spring wire's grain structure at the boundaries between coils in Antioch, IL. Over thousands of cycles, microscopic cracks develop at the highest stress points in the wire structure, typically near the winding cone in Antioch. When a crack propagates through the full cross-section of the wire, the spring fractures in Antioch, IL. The stored rotational tension releases instantly through the fracture point in Antioch. The sudden release of several hundred foot-pounds of rotational tension in a fraction of a second produces the sharp, loud bang you heard in Antioch, IL. The bang is the sound of that energy releasing in Antioch.

Why the Opener Running Without the Door Moving Is Normal in Antioch

This is the symptom most homeowners notice first in Antioch, IL. You press the opener button. The opener motor runs. The trolley travels along the rail. But the door doesn't move in Antioch. This is the expected behavior when the spring has broken in Antioch, IL. The opener is designed to provide a small net force against a door that's already counterbalanced by the spring in Antioch. With the spring broken, the opener is trying to lift the full door weight with only 10 to 20 pounds of net lifting force in Antioch, IL. It can't in Antioch. The opener is not broken. The spring is in Antioch, IL.

How to Tell if the Cable Also Failed When the Spring Broke in Antioch

Look at the bottom corners of the door in Antioch, IL. If one cable is hanging loose at the bottom corner rather than running taut from the bottom bracket up toward the drum, the cable on that side also failed in Antioch. The door will be visibly lower on the side with the broken cable in Antioch, IL. If both cables appear taut and the door is at an even height despite the broken spring, only the spring has failed in Antioch. The Actual Weight of a Residential Garage Door Without Spring Assistance in Antioch

A standard single-car steel garage door panel assembly weighs 130 to 200 pounds depending on the gauge, insulation, and window configuration in Antioch, IL. A standard double-car door weighs 200 to 400 pounds in Antioch. These weights are what the spring counterbalancing system reduces to the 10 to 20 pounds of net force the opener is designed to move in Antioch, IL. Without the spring, the full panel assembly weight must be lifted by the opener or by manual effort in Antioch. Neither is designed for this and neither can do it safely in Antioch, IL.

Why the Door Won't Hold Its Position if Manually Raised in Antioch, IL

When the door is raised manually with the opener disconnected and the spring is intact, the spring's counterbalancing force holds the door at whatever height you leave it in Antioch. The spring tension exactly balances the door weight and the door stays put in Antioch, IL. With the spring broken, there's no counterbalancing force in Antioch. The door's weight pulls it downward the moment you release it in Antioch, IL. If you raise it manually and let go, it will drop in Antioch. A 200-pound door dropping from the halfway open position generates significant force in Antioch, IL.

What Running the Opener Does to the Motor and Drive System in Antioch

The opener motor is rated for a specific torque output that's designed to move a counterbalanced door in Antioch, IL. Running the opener against the full door weight without spring assistance puts the motor in an overload condition in Antioch. The motor draws more current than its rated load in Antioch, IL. It runs hotter than its designed operating temperature in Antioch. The drive gear, typically a plastic or nylon gear that meshes with a metal worm gear, is under significantly more torque than its design rating in Antioch, IL. In some cases the force limit trips and stops the motor before damage occurs in Antioch. In others, the drive gear strips and the opener requires repair alongside the spring replacement in Antioch, IL.

Why Both Springs Are Usually at the Same Point in Their Lifespan in Antioch

Both springs were installed at the same time and have completed the same number of cycles in Antioch, IL. Metal fatigue is a function of the number of cycles and the stress per cycle in Antioch. Both springs have experienced identical cycle counts under identical stress conditions in Antioch, IL. The spring that broke reached its individual fatigue threshold first due to microscopic variations in wire structure in Antioch. The other spring has reached essentially the same point in its fatigue progression in Antioch, IL.

Standard residential torsion springs are rated for approximately 10,000 cycles in Antioch. At an average of four open and close cycles per day, that's approximately 7 years of service in Antioch, IL. Households that use the garage door more frequently reach that cycle count faster in Antioch. High-cycle springs rated for 25,000 cycles or more last proportionally longer in Antioch, IL.
